American Repertory Theater of WNY will present a World premiere of James A Marzo's 'Something Wicked' from October 28th to November 20th at the Compass Performing Center, 545 Elmwood Avenue, Buffalo NY. Showtimes are Thurs - Friday 7:30 pm, Saturday 5 pm. Pay-what-you-can ticket policy.

The American Repertory Theater of WNY will be co-producing with Navigation Theatre Company's in presenting the second showcasing of Western New York playwrights featuring the original work SOMETHING WICKED by James A Marzo. This deliciously fiendish story of the murderous plotting of three brothers and the botched cover-up will be presented at the Compass Performing Arts Center, 545 Elmwood Avenue, Buffalo NY.
